Full Description

The following text is from the original listed building designation:
TR 35 NW WOODNESBOROUGH MARSHBOROUGH
6/382 Marshborough 11.10.63 Cottage
GV II
House. C16. Timber framed and exposed with plaster infill and underbuilt with red brick and with side elevations of red orick. Thatched roof. Three framed bays and entry bay. Two storeys and continuous jetty on brackets with hipped roof and stack to centre left. One wooden casement, one small light and 1 glazing bar sash on first floor, and 2 wooden casements on ground floor witn boarded doors to centre left and at end right.
